About this experience

Chimaek, fried chicken and beer, is close to a national pastime in Korea, and this walk hits three spots with three completely different personalities. First stop is a retro '90s-style pub serving crispy fried chicken with ice-cold beer, simple and nostalgic. Second is a country-style tavern with smoky barbecued chicken sizzling on a hot plate alongside classic sides. Third is a quirky WWII-themed bar serving spicy boneless chicken smothered in melted cheese, beers poured into military canteen cups under some genuinely strange decor. All food and drink are included in the price. ✅ Solo-friendly | ✅ Female traveler-friendly | ✅ LGBTQ+ friendly

What you'll see and do

  1. Mangwon Market

    Mangwon Market has been going through a renaissance. Younger people have come in and opened interesting restaurants, pubs, and food stands next to the older proprietors. It feels like a revived traditional market that hasn't lost its character.
